Transaction 376becebb047afc3c19c72a3370256193e8f9bf8df2bc4bf4040c592dea13c72

1 Input
2 Outputs
  • 376becebb047afc3c19c72a3370256193e8f9bf8df2bc4bf4040c592dea13c72:0
  • value  7880584
    address  1bxtVSGXUE7MfPTfrUsFDaeUQsbMPwntv
  • 376becebb047afc3c19c72a3370256193e8f9bf8df2bc4bf4040c592dea13c72:1
  • value  13299850
    address  12GbTwi5DQyPV3phqbJpMFxDcXggFw93bh